Skew Polycyclic Codes over $\frac{\mathbb{F}_{p^m}[u]}{\langle u^t \rangle}$
The structure of left ideals in skew polynomial rings over finite chain rings is refined for central elements x^{np^s} - λ with nonzero constant term.

For n=1,t=3 and n=2,t=2 we give a full description of the left ideals by including certain necessary conditions that were omitted in available literature, preventing the different classes of left ideals from being mutually disjoint and in certain cases, we also compute i-th torsion codes.
The automorphism Θ of R^t extends the automorphism θ of F_{p^m} with Θ(u)=u, and λ_0 ≠ 0 for the central element f(x) = x^{np^s} - λ.
Skew polycyclic codes over the chain ring R^t are the left ideals of the quotient skew polynomial ring, with explicit structural descriptions and generators provided for central f(x) of the form x^{np^s} - lambda when n=1 or 2, plus complete listings for n=1 t=3 and n=2 t=2 that correct prior gaps.
